EN · DE · RU · FR · ES

#479: HRViewDao.java

projectforge-business/src/main/java/org/projectforge/business/humanresources/HRViewDao.java Classe Java [@Service], projectforge-business/src/main/java/org/projectforge/business/humanresources/HRViewDao.java 255 lignes · 182 code · 57 commentaires · 16 vides
Objet d'accès aux données pour la vue de planification des ressources humaines. Interroge la disponibilité des employés, les affectations aux projets et les calendriers de vacances pour construire la matrice de synthèse RH affichée dans le diagramme de Gantt des effectifs.

Historique Git

868d6abb7 2025 -> 2026
63081666f En-têtes des fichiers source : 2024 -> 2025.
1b50060c3 BaseDao : renommé : get -> find, save -> insert, getList -> select, load -> select
3aeda5ef5 Gros changement : tous les save|update|...InTrans renommés (InTrans supprimé). PfPesistenceContext en paramètre n'est plus nécessaire (ThreadLocal est utilisé à la place). (tous les tests de tous les packages : OK).
b095e6f7d !!!!! Gros changement de la gestion des transactions : réutilisation maximale de PfPersistenceContext (pas encore terminé). Les tests ne fonctionnent pas encore.